Radium Kagaya Taipei Hotel
25.136104, 121.506882Featuring a steam room, a hot spring public bath, and sauna facilities, the perfect 4-star Radium Kagaya Taipei Hotel is near the entertainment district of Taipei. This Taipei hotel is in the Beitou district of Taipei, 10 minutes' drive away such natural sights as Guandu Nature Park.
Location
The property is in the heart of the city, nearly a 10-minute drive from Tianmu, and relatively near MRT Xinbeitou tube station. Sports fans can also visit Taipei City Beitou Sports Center, 10 minutes' drive away the Radium Kagaya Taipei, and take their families to Taipei Children's Amusement Park, which is 4.8 km away. Visit Thermal Valley, within a 700-metre distance of the perfect accommodation, and feel complete harmony with the nature of Taiwan. Radium Kagaya Taipei Hotel is prime located, within minutes of Taipei Public Library Beitou Branch.
This Taipei property is about 600 metres from Beitou Green Library bus station.
Rooms
Furnished with soundproof windows, all rooms are equipped with wireless internet and cable channels along with a free minibar. They are outfitted with comfortable decor. Along with a Jacuzzi and a sauna, the private bathrooms have toiletries and bathrobes. Guests can also enjoy views of the park.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served every morning in the restaurant. Drinks are available at the lounge bar. The cafeteria Little Six Tea House is located just a minute's drive from the hotel.
Leisure & Business
The Radium Kagaya offers cots and a baby bathtub for the youngest guests. Mountain biking and hiking lovers will enjoy these activities on site. A wellness centre and a spa lounge is sure to make for an excellent stay.

We had an amazing time during our hot spring holiday! The Japanese style living was just what we were looking for, the decor and tatami style rooms were authentic. The hot spring tub in the room was a definite highlight, perfect for relaxing after a busy day. The location, close to the hot spring district and easily accessible by MRT, was convenient for our travels. The dinner at the hotel was exceptional, one of the best meals we had during our trip.
There were a few things that could be improved upon. The public hot spring was a bit small and the prices charged were a bit high compared to other hot springs in the area.
